Understanding the Divergence: Institutional vs. Retail Investment Trends

Institutions are not just holding their positions in BTC and ETH but are, in fact, increasing their stakes. This strategic doubling down occurs even as the prediction markets suggest a cautious, if not outright pessimistic, outlook for the near future. This divergence raises several questions: Why is there such a discrepancy between institutional actions and market sentiment? And more importantly, what does this mean for the average retail investor?

The Role of Institutional Investors in Stabilizing Markets

Institutions often have access to superior resources, deeper insights, and a longer-term investment perspective compared to retail investors. This allows them to weather short-term market volatility with an eye on long-term gains. Their continued confidence in BTC and ETH could be indicative of underlying strengths in these assets that may not be immediately apparent to the wider market.

Retail Investors: Navigating Through Uncertainty

On the other hand, retail investors are typically more susceptible to market sentiments and can often react more emotionally to market predictions. The current bearish outlook in the prediction markets could be causing a hesitancy among these investors, potentially leading to lower levels of entry or premature exits from positions.
